About Noise
Ju-young lives with a hearing impairment and is determined to learn what happened to her sister who vanished from a dim apartment. As she investigates, she confronts a growing chorus of unfamiliar sounds that seem to emerge from the walls and vents. The search tightens around the sealed space she calls home, forcing her to rely on felt cues, vibrations, and careful listening rather than spoken reassurance. The building itself feels like a character, holding secrets in its stairwells and rooms. The story keeps the mystery tight, presenting a relentless conveyance of dread through sound and silence without tipping into cheap shocks. Her timing, instincts, and the fragile line between hearing and doubting drive the investigation forward in the dark.
Directed by Kim Soo-jin, Noise stems from an original screenplay by Lee Je-hui and Kwon Sung-hui. The film marks Kim Soo-jin's latest thriller and was released in 2025 to genre audiences. Its production emphasizes sound design and claustrophobic settings throughout.

Early reactions praise the film for its claustrophobic atmosphere and the way it centers Ju-young's perspective. Viewers note that sound and silence are used as plot levers, turning vulnerability into suspense while exploring resilience and the cost of pursuing truth. Lee Sun-bin delivers a steady performance that anchors the tension.
